1. Core Bioactive Components of Goji Berry Extract Powder
Goji Berry Extract Powder contains a range of phytonutrients that contribute to its functional profile:
Lycium barbarum Polysaccharides (LBPs)
Polysaccharides from goji berries are perhaps the most studied constituents. Research suggests LBPs exhibit immunomodulatory activity, meaning they can enhance various aspects of immune function, including immune cell proliferation and cytokine production. Polysaccharides have also been linked with antioxidant defense by supporting the activity of endogenous antioxidant enzymes.
Carotenoids (Zeaxanthin & Lutein)
Goji berries are rich in carotenoids such as zeaxanthin and lutein, which are known for their eye health-supporting properties. These compounds are concentrated in the retina and help protect against oxidative stress caused by light exposure. Studies have observed improved macular pigment and protective effects in retinal cells associated with carotenoid intake.
Vitamins A & C
Goji extract contains beta-carotene (a precursor of vitamin A) and vitamin C, both essential micronutrients known to support immune health and act as potent antioxidants. Vitamin C supports various immune cell functions and helps neutralize free radicals, while vitamin A supports mucosal immunity and ocular function.
2. Immune System Support: Mechanisms and Evidence
Immune health is a key driver for many functional ingredient categories. Scientific research indicates that goji berry constituents can interact with the immune system in several ways:
Immunomodulation via Polysaccharides
Lycium barbarum polysaccharides have been shown to influence immune cell activity, including macrophages and lymphocytes, and support balanced cytokine production - key elements in adaptive and innate immunity.
Antioxidant Defense & Inflammation Mitigation
Antioxidants such as carotenoids and vitamin C help reduce oxidative stress, which, in turn, can support immune resilience. Oxidative stress is linked to inflammation and immune dysregulation; mitigating free radicals helps maintain homeostasis.
These mechanisms provide a scientific rationale for incorporating goji berry extract into immune-support dietary supplements, wellness beverages, and daily functional blends that target general well-being.
3. Eye Health Support: Carotenoids & Retinal Protection
Vision and eye health constitute another compelling area of goji extract application, especially in products aimed at reducing visual fatigue or supporting macular health:
Protection of Retinal Cells
Zeaxanthin and lutein are accumulated in the macula - the part of the retina responsible for central vision - and act as natural filters of high-energy blue light. Clinical and animal studies suggest that dietary carotenoids can elevate macular pigment, which is associated with protecting retinal cells from oxidative damage.
Support in Visual Stress Conditions
Limited clinical evidence suggests that long-term consumption of goji components can benefit populations with specific retinal stress conditions, potentially through antioxidant mechanisms that reduce photo-oxidative damage.
This evidence supports the inclusion of goji extract in formulations targeting visual comfort, screen fatigue support, or age-related ocular wellness, though human trials in diverse populations are ongoing.
4. Antioxidant Capacity and Cellular Protection
Oxidative stress is implicated in aging processes, inflammation, and cellular function decline. Goji berry extract delivers a broad spectrum of antioxidants - including vitamin C, carotenoids, polysaccharide-associated phenolics, and other phytonutrients - that collectively help neutralize free radicals.
Research has correlated goji antioxidant intake with elevated activity of endogenous antioxidant enzymes such as superoxide dismutase (SOD) and glutathione peroxidase, reflecting systemic redox balance support. These pathways underlie many of the health claims associated with antioxidant supplementation and overall cellular well-being.

7. Quality Considerations for B2B Buyers
To ensure consistent functional outcomes, buyers should evaluate goji extract powders based on:
- Standardized marker content (e.g., polysaccharide percentage, carotenoid profile)
- Assay method transparency (e.g., HPLC, UV-Vis spectral analyses)
- Safety and purity data (heavy metals, pesticides, microbiological testing)
- Batch consistency and traceability
Rigorous quality control supports reliable claim substantiation and regulatory compliance in diverse markets.
